For Beginners:

Beginners are started on the lunge line (a long line) in order to assess their riding ability and teach each step needed as safely as possible. Lunge lessons last for an average of 8 weeks, though it may be more or less. This method has been developed over years of experience and with the rider's safety as the most important aspect. Beginners will begin in a group of four with all riders sharing a horse for one hour, progressing up to each individual riding their own horse for one hour.

All lessons are one hour (Private lesson: half an hour) with a maximum of four riders per lesson. Riders must arrive half an hour prior to lesson time to tack up horses (brush and saddle) and stay for half an hour after the lesson to un-tack.


What to Wear:

- A boot with a heel.
- Long hair must be tied back.
- Gloves are recommended.
- Tight fitting pants (stretchy pants are better than jeans), no shorts.
- T-shirt or long sleeve shirt, no sleeve-less shirts permitted.
- ASTM approved helmet (School helmets are available for use).

* Dress for the weather! If it is cold outside please bring gloves and
wear many layers of clothing, which can be removed if the rider heats up.
